Title:
CO-CONVERSION PROCESS OF WASTE PLASTIC AND HYDROCARBON RAW MATERIAL

Abstract:
To provide a process of converting waste plastic with petroleum raw material in catalytic cracking equipment, especially in fluid catalytic cracking equipment used in petroleum refinery, and a method and a hardware system for enabling conversion of the waste plastic to a fuel along with catalytic cracking of hydrocarbons.SOLUTION: The method of the invention is the method for co-treating all kinds of the waste plastic such as polyethylene-polypropylene multi-layer plastic containing polystyrene, polypropylene, polyethylene and metals and other plastic including metals with petroleum-derived raw materials such as reduced pressure light oil, reduced crude oil, and reduced pressure residue by the catalytic cracking equipment.SELECTED DRAWING: Figure 1
